2. Safe Handling of Hazardous Waste

Hazardous waste, including chemicals, paints, batteries, and medical waste, requires specialized handling to avoid contamination or health risks. Improper disposal of hazardous materials can lead to pollution of water sources, soil contamination, and even health hazards for humans and wildlife.

Professionals in waste management are trained in handling hazardous waste safely. They have the equipment and knowledge necessary to dispose of toxic substances without causing harm to the environment. They also follow strict protocols to ensure these materials don’t pose a risk to sanitation workers or the public.

6. Reduces Environmental Impact

Incorrectly disposing of waste—especially hazardous waste—can lead to severe environmental damage. Leachate, the liquid that forms when rainwater filters through waste in a landfill, can contaminate groundwater and nearby water sources. This can cause long-term environmental damage and harm to local ecosystems.

Professional waste management companies take significant steps to minimize this environmental impact. They use advanced disposal techniques, follow regulations, and aim to reduce the waste that ends up in landfills. By hiring professionals, you contribute to a cleaner, healthier environment.
